Duterte appoints Pag-Ibig OIC

Published on

PRESIDENT Rodrigo Duterte has appointed Acmad Rizaldy Moti, the deputy chief executive officer (CEO) of Pag-ibig Fund, as the agency’s new officer-in-charge (OIC).

In a memorandum, Executive Secretary Salvador Medialdea said Moti was assigned as the new Pag-Ibig OIC “to ensure uninterrupted delivery of public service.”

Moti replaced former Pag-Ibig president and CEO Darlene Marie Berberabe who stepped down from office last February 28.

Medialdea said the President already accepted Berberabe’s resignation and approved Moti’s appointment.

Moti served as Pag-Ibig’s senior vice president for Information Technology Services Sector from June 2008 to October 2011. He was then appointed as Pag-Ibig CEO in October 2011.

Before entering the government, Moti became vice president of China Trust Commercial Banking Corporation; senior manager of Asia United Bank; and chief operations officer of 25BYB Incorporated. (VoxPop Philippines)
